What is a Square Root?

A square root of a number is a value that, when multiplied by itself, gives the original number. For instance, the square root of 16 is 4, because 4 multiplied by 4 equals 16. The square root of 22, on the other hand, is a non-integer value that, when squared, equals 22. This makes √22 an irrational number, a fact that has puzzled mathematicians for centuries.
